  6. ST-TMP: Although the trip through V'Ger was a bit too long, I was just happy to have fresh Trek back. The acting was a bit stiff too.

    ST=TWOK: By far, the best movie yet. Great effects, great storyline, all around, my favorite.

    ST-TSFS: Could have been better. But Reverend Jim as a Klingon? I think they could have done better casting-wise.

    ST-TVH: This is one that appeals to even the non-Trek Fans. Good comedy and interaction by the whole cast.

    ST-TFF: This one stunk, but I still watch it every so often. The search for God thing just doesn't work very well.

    ST-TUC: My second favorite. Good storyline, and a nicely done farewell to TOS Crew.

    ST-G: When you kill off Kirk, you make me angry. Soran was an excellent villain in it.

    ST-FC: My third favorite. The Borg were nice and scary in it. Alice Krieg was spectacular as the Borg Queen.

    ST- I: Insurrection. beh.....

    ST-N: Shinzon was another one of my favorite villains. Great effects. A sad farewell to TNG and to Data.

    Woman Mistakenly Calls Cop for Drugs

    AP

    COLBERT, Okla. (March 13) - A woman looking for a cocaine dealer called a number on her son's cell phone - only to discover she had phoned a police officer, authorities said.

     

    Durant police Lt. Mike Woodruff said the 42-year-old woman called him by accident. His number was on her son's cell phone because he had been arrested previously on drug charges.

     

    "She was looking through her son's cell phone directory and found my number," Woodruff said. "Her son had told her that if she ever needed help with anything to give me a call. I think she misunderstood.

     

    "She thought she was talking to a drug dealer."

     

    Woodruff said he played along and set up a meeting between her and an undercover officer. She and an alleged accomplice were arrested on a drug complaint.
